CF Montréal Blanks Minnesota United FC 4-0

Published on June 10, 2023 under Major League Soccer (MLS)
Club de Foot Montreal News Release


MONTREAL - In a seventh consecutive home win (all competitions) and all by shutout, CF Montréal defeated Minnesota United FC 4-0 at Stade Saputo on Saturday night.

Striker Mason Toye, making his first start since April 1, opened the scoring against his former club in the seventh minute.

Montreal then doubled its lead six minutes later thanks to Zachary Brault-Guillard's first goal of the season, completing a long-range pass from Gabriele Corbo.

Toye then completed his brace in the 57th minute, before Rudy Camacho scored the fourth goal of the night on a cross from Bryce Duke (76').

The team will be on break next week before resuming its season on Wednesday, June 21, against Nashville SC at Stade Saputo at 7:30pm (Apple MLS Season Pass, RDS, TSN, BPM Sports, TSN 690).

MATCH NOTES

-Zachary Brault-Guillard and Mathieu Choinière earned their 60th career starts with CF Montréal.

-Mason Toye scored his 10th and 11th regular-season goals for the Club.

-Jonathan Sirois made four saves to earn his sixth shutout of the regular season.
